About Altior Healthcare
Our family of services comprises three distinct mental health treatment programs, including a specialized program for US Veterans. With over 15 unique locations, we manage and support 500+ dedicated employees serving over 300 residential clients daily located across five states: California, Idaho, Maine, New Hampshire, and Texas.
Paradigm Treatment (West Coast) and Ridge RTC (East Coast) partner together under Altior, united by a shared commitment to providing exceptional mental health care. For over a decade, our core clinical and support teams have worked side-by-side, delivering compassionate, evidence-based treatment that changes lives.
As part of the Altior network, you’ll find the stability of an established organization with the heart of a close-knit treatment community where every role matters.
Job Summary
Qualified candidates are compassionate and reliable individuals who are motivated to have a positive impact on the lives of adolescents and ensure safe, structured, and supportive transportation for clients. Core responsibilities include facilitating the transportation of clients to and from therapy appointments and other scheduled activities, as well as navigating campus to maintain consistent routines. Transit Support Staff are an integral part of our community, demonstrating a commitment to safety, time management, and genuine care for the wellbeing of our clients.
Responsibilities
Actively participate in training, supervision, and ongoing professional development.
Uphold program expectations while fostering positive growth in clients.
Maintain 100% supervision of clients during transport and transitions, providing emotional support and consistent structure.
Safely and reliably transport clients to and from appointments and campus activities.
Create a welcoming, kind, and professional environment for all clients.
Communicate clearly and consistently with Ridge Maine staff to ensure smooth coordination and client support.
Assists Inventory Coordinator with campus and client needs.
